A Pre-Submission (Pre-Sub) Meeting offers applicants a valuable opportunity to receive feedback directly from the FDA regarding their intended submission. This meeting occurs before the formal submission of a device or product and is particularly beneficial for applicants who want to clarify the agency's expectations and ensure that they are on the right track. During this meeting, applicants can discuss their proposed studies, address any specific questions they might have, and seek guidance about the appropriate regulatory pathway for their device. This interaction can help to identify potential issues early in the process and ultimately enhance the quality and success of the submission.

While discussions about manufacturing practices and consultation on pricing strategies may be relevant to the overall product development process, they are not the primary focus of a Pre-Sub Meeting. Furthermore, it is essential to understand that a Pre-Sub Meeting does not guarantee approval; it only provides guidance and feedback, which may aid applicants in preparing their submissions more effectively.
